Evaluation question 6

What have you learnt about technologies from the process of constructing this product?

Software

For our media product we used and learnt about a variety of softwares for example:
  • Final cut pro- I used final cut pro to edit all of our shots and put in them in the order that we wanted them to be in. Throughout the process of making our thriller I learnt how to edit different shots by trimming them and adding in and out points. I also learnt how to add titles to the footage and add effects, such as fade out, to the titles and shots
  • Soundtrack pro- In order to add non-diegetic sound and change the levels of the diegetic sound I wanted to keep we had to use soundtrack pro. By using soundtrack pro I learnt how to change the volume at different times of the final edit in order to put some sounds where i wanted them to be, for example I added a non-diegetic sound of traffic to the scenes of the man in the suit walking, so in order to only have the sound of traffic in those scenes I had to fade the sound in and out. I also learnt how to add effects to some of the sounds ,such as reverb or delay, in order to make some sounds seem more distant or echoey.
  • Quark- I used quark to make a rough storyboard of the production. By using this i learnt how to make a storyboard and add writing to it.

Internet

I learnt a range of new features of the internet while making my media product:

  • Blogger- The main new feature of the internet that i learnt how to use while working of my product was Google Blogger. I learnt how to analyse what I did in a days work and talk about it on my blog. I also learnt how to upload pictures, videos and gifs to the blog in order to make it look nicer and involve different features of technology.
  • Gifs- Another use of the internet that i used frequently was Gifs. I used a Gifmaker called Picasion to make Gifs for my blog.
  • Vimeo- When our product was completed it was uploaded privately onto Vimeo, a video tube similar to Youtube. Therefore we learnt how to access it and watch our media product as well as other student's

Cameras

Whilst filming i learnt a variety of techniques for filming with and using cameras:

  • Video camera- The video camera we used ws a JVC pro HD GYHM100E. While filming we learnt how to operate the camera properly. This involves focusing the lens so that the footage wouldn't come out blurry. This was definitely the technological feature that took the most getting used to, for that reason we made some mistakes for example a whole mornings filming came out blurry and we had to go back the next day to film it again. However once we got the hang of it we managed to finish all of our filming before the deadline.
  • Still camera- The still camera was pretty straight forward to use as i have used cameras in the past, but we found it very useful to for our storyboard and to take pictures while we were filming. 
  • Flip camera- The flip camera was also easy to use. We found it useful to film teacher's as well as student's feedback to our product so we could improve on what they criticised.
